Facts about Practice Electra

Who wrote Practice Electra lyrics?


Practice Electra is written by megan slankard.

When was Practice Electra released?


Practice Electra is first released on August 16, 2001 as part of Megan Slankard's album "Lady Is a Pirate" which includes 13 tracks in total. This song is the 1st track on this album.

Which genre is Practice Electra?


Practice Electra falls under the genres Singer, Songwriter.
